Re: Questions about radiator/engine flush and running water or coolant
My suggestion is to take the old thermostat out and replace after you have gotten all the old water and gunk out.
To get almost all of it out jack the rear of the truck up high enough so when you take the hose off the water pump it will drain almost every drop of water out of the block. Have the thermostat out of it when you do this.
